Overview

The Synology RS815RP+ is a 1U rackmount NAS built for businesses that need dependable, always-available centralized storage. Its quad-core processor paired with an AES-NI hardware encryption engine means it can handle encrypted file transfers, iSCSI targets, and multi-user access without bottlenecking. Four Gigabit LAN ports with link aggregation and failover give the unit serious network flexibility, while redundant power supplies ensure that a single PSU failure won't take your data offline.

Starting with four drive bays, the RS815RP+ can scale to eight by adding a Synology RX415 expansion unit, making it a practical choice for growing storage needs. It runs Synology's DiskStation Manager operating system, which provides a polished web-based interface for managing RAID configurations, backup schedules, user permissions, and surveillance station or media server packages. With certifications for VMware, Citrix, and Microsoft Hyper-V, it fits neatly into existing virtualization infrastructure as a reliable iSCSI or NFS storage backend.

Pros & Cons

👍 Pros

  • Redundant power supplies protect against PSU failure and reduce downtime
  • Four Gigabit LAN ports with failover and link aggregation for fast, resilient connectivity
  • Scalable from 4 to 8 drives with the RX415 expansion unit
  • AES-NI hardware encryption engine handles encrypted transfers efficiently
  • Certified for VMware, Citrix, and Hyper-V virtualization environments

👎 Cons

  • Limited to 4 bays without purchasing the separate RX415 expansion unit
  • 1U rackmount form factor requires a server rack or shelf for proper installation
  • RAM tops out at 6GB which may limit performance under heavy multi-user or virtual machine workloads
  • No 10GbE networking built in, limiting throughput for very large file transfers
